Speech and Language Therapy Services in the Schools

The role of the speech and language pathologist in the school-based setting is to identify communication disorders that interfere with a student's ability to function in the classroom, and to improve student communication skills. Services may be provided in the classroom setting or in the speech/language therapy room. In addition, services may be provided through a consultation or collaboration model.
